当前位置:首页 > 新闻中心

大数据数据库何如敏捷查

发布时间:2021-12-13 08:22:57 来源:环球体育登录 作者:环球体育登录平台

  平淡数据库分为合联型数据库和非合联型数据库合联型数据库的上风到现正在也是无可替换的例如MySQL、SQL Server、Oracle、DB2、SyBase、Informix、PostgreSQL以及比力幼型的Access等等数据库这些数据库援帮纷乱的SQL操作和事情机造适合幼量数据读写场景然而到了大数据时间人们更多的数据和物联网出席的数据曾经超越了合联数据库的承载领域。

  大数据时间初期跟着数据哀求并发量大一向增大寻常都是采用的集群同步数据的办法治理便是将数据库分成了许多的幼库每个数据库的数据实质是稳定的都是存储了源数据库的数据副本通过同步或者异步办法保障数据的类似性每个库设定特定的读写办法例如主数据库卖力写操作从数据库是卖力读操作等等遵照营业纷乱水平以此类推将营业正在物理层面长举办了分别然而这种办法仍然存正在肯定的负载压力的题目企业数据正在一向的扩增中后面就采用分库分表的办法管理对读写负载举办分别然而这种告终仍然存正在不够且必要一向举办数据库办事器扩容。

  于是到了大数据时间营业更多的数据和物联网收罗的数据曾经超越了合联数据库的承载领域。本文着重先容一下NoSQLNot Only SQL数据库。

  NoSQL数据库继续以机能、可扩展性、灵敏的形式和明白才具聚焦着人们的细心力。虽然合联型数据库关于某些用例来说仍是一个不错的抉择就像布局数据和央求ACID事情的操纵。

  说起大数据生态不得不提大数据生态体系图而大数据行业却一向的产生着巨变目前的这张图该当还算比力新了。

  创业者们簇拥至这个行业这个行业正变得越来越拥堵。Hadoop彷佛曾经奠定了其动作一共大数据生态体系的症结局限Spark是另一个基于内存算计的开源分散式算计框架它试图填充Hadoop的弱项供给更速的数据明白和精良的编程接口。

  明白东西范围变得特地生动数据操纵范围正如预测相同逐步成为重心。少少种别如数据库无论是NoSQL仍然NewSQL和社交数据明白正日趋成熟。

  这日就先让咱们从繁多实质当中先挑选一块和大师钻探钻探先从数据库说起吧。

  ●新型数据库重要指代为援帮大周围数目集高并发央求高可扩展性等生长而生的新型数据库。包含目前大数据生态当中主流MPP,NoSQL,NewSQL数据库等。

  SMP是对称多治理器布局的简称指代多个CPU对称做事无主次或附属合联。各个CPU共享相像的物理内存每个CPU拜望内存中的任何地方的途径是相像的(拜望的岁月是相像的)以是SMP也被称为类似存储器拜望布局(UMA: Uniform Memory Access)。

  NUMA短长对称的多治理布局正好与SMP相对多个CPU做事时对内存的拜望途径区别。NUMA架构的提出重倘若管理SMP架构下多CPU扩展的题目。

  和NUMA区别MPP供给了另一种举办体系扩展的办法。它由多个SMP办事器通过肯定的节点互联汇集举办相连协同做事实现相像的义务从用户的角度来看是一个办事器体系。

  SMP和NUMA都重要指向简单的算计机体系而MPP则有点集群的兴趣了

  事情的运转并稳定更数据库中数据的类似。